Brandy Varieties
Derived from the Dutch word brandewijn, which means roasted or boiled wine, in the broadest sense of the word, cognac is any liquor made by distilling fruit wine. Although any fruit can be used, wine grapes are the most common. Clear brandy, commonly referred to as Eau de Vie, is aged and bottled immediately after distillation. Finer grape brandies are usually aged in oak barrels for two years (VS) to six years (XO) or more, gradually acquiring color and complexity as they interact with the wood.
Brandy Domestic Varieties
Brandy is a type of distilled spirit that is made from fermented fruit juice, most commonly grapes. It is a popular drink around the world, with many different varieties and brands available. Brandy is often enjoyed as an after-dinner drink, and is also used in cooking and baking.
One of the most popular types of brandy is Cognac, which is made in the Cognac region of France. Cognac is made from a specific type of grape, and is aged in oak barrels for at least two years. The longer the brandy is aged, the smoother and more complex the flavor becomes. Some famous brands of Cognac include Hennessy, Remy Martin, and Courvoisier.
Another popular type of brandy is Armagnac, which is made in the Armagnac region of France. Armagnac is made from a variety of grapes, and is aged in oak barrels for at least three years. Armagnac has a more rustic and earthy flavor than Cognac, and is often enjoyed by brandy connoisseurs. Some famous brands of Armagnac include Delord, Janneau, and Castarède.
Brandy is also made in other parts of the world, including Spain, Italy, and the United States. Spanish brandy, also known as Brandy de Jerez, is made in the Jerez region of Spain. It is made from a blend of grape varieties, and is aged in oak barrels that have previously held sherry. Italian brandy, also known as Grappa, is made from the pomace (the skins, seeds, and stems) of grapes that have been used to make wine. American brandy is made in various states, including California, and is made from a variety of grapes.
There are also different styles of brandy, including brandy that has been flavored with fruit or spices. One popular type of flavored brandy is Calvados, which is made in the Normandy region of France. Calvados is made from apples, and is aged in oak barrels for at least two years. It has a fruity and spicy flavor, and is often used in cocktails. Other types of flavored brandy include cherry brandy, apricot brandy, and ginger brandy.
